Most of religions provide only one path of salvation: unconditional devotion to God. All three religions of the book Christianity, Islam and Judaism provide only one. The basic philosophy of three to fight the Devil.Buddhism and Jainism prescribe the path of karma as the only means of salvation. It explains that bad karma as the cause of suffering while the good karma leads to salvation
